3.4 The Keypad
The TI-25DL-MMX interacts with the operator through the
membrane keypad and the LCD display. The functions of
the various keys on the keypad are detailed below, followed
by an explanation of the display and its various symbols.
This key is used to turn the TI-25DL-MMX on and off. When the
tool is turned ON, it will first perform a brief display test by
illuminating all of the segments in the display. After one second,
the tool will display the internal software version number and the
current file location and status. After displaying the version num-
ber, the display will show “0.000” (or “0.00” if using metric units),
indicating the tool is ready for use.
The TI-25DL-MMX is turned OFF by pressing the ON/OFF key.
The tool has a special memory that retains all of its settings even
when the power is off. The tool also features an auto-powerdown
mode designed to conserve battery life. If the tool is idle for 5
minutes, it will turn itself off.
The PRB-0 key is used to “zero” the TI-25DL-MMX in much
the same way that a mechanical micrometer is zeroed. If the tool
is not zeroed correctly, all of the measurements that the tool makes
may be in error by some fixed value. Refer to page 10 for an
explanation of this important procedure.
The CAL key is used to enter and exit the TI-25DL-MMX‘s
calibration mode. This mode is used to adjust the sound-velocity
value that the TI-25DL-MMX will use when calculating thickness.
The tool will either calculate the sound-velocity from a sample of
the material being measured, or allow a known velocity value to be
entered directly. Refer to page 12 for an explanation of the two
CAL functions available.
The MODE key is used to toggle through the various features and
settings of the TI-25DL-MMX (gate, alarm mode, beeper, back
light, units, scan mode, and differential mode ). The MODE key is
used in conjunction with the arrow and send keys to enable/disable
the features and settings.

16.0 SPECIFICATIONS
Range
TI-25DL-MMX* Pulse-Echo Mode (Pit & Flaw Detection):
0.040–6.000" (1.01–152 mm)
Echo-Echo Mode (Through Paint & Coatings):
0.100–1.0" (2.54–25.4 mm). With up to 0.040" of coating.
TI-25DL-MMX-EXT* Pulse-Echo Mode (Pit & Flaw Detection):
0.100–10.000" (2.54–254 mm)
Echo-Echo Mode (Through Paint & Coatings):
0.200–5.0" (5–127 mm). With up to 0.080" of coating.
Resolution .001" (0.01 mm)

Velocity Range 0.0492 to .3937 in./µs. (1250 to 10,000 meters/second)
Probe
TI-25DL-MMX 5 MHz, 0.25" Dia. (6.35 mm), High Damp
TI-25DL-MMX-EXT 3.5 MHz, 0.5" Dia. (12.70 mm), High Damp
Probe Wearface PEEK (Polyethylethylkeytone)
Cable 4 ft. (1.2 m) waterproof cable with non-polarized,
quick-disconnect connectors. Optional lengths up to
100 ft. (30 m).
Probe Zero Steel plate built into battery cover, approximate thickness
Test Plate of 0.416" (10.57mm)
Temp. Limits Ambient
: –20 to 120 °F (–30 to 50 °C)
Material: 0 to 200 °F (–20 to 100 °C)
Special high temperature probes are optionally available.
Battery Type Two AA batteries
Battery Life 200 hours
Weight 7 ounces (196 g)
Size 2.4 x 4.5 x 1.25" (65 x 114 x 35 mm)
Accessories
Included Probe/cable assembly. 4oz. bottle of coupling fluid,
NIST Calibration Certificate, 2 AA batteries, operating
instructions,hard-plastic carrying case.
Warranty Gauge
: 5 years
Probe: 90 days
*Measuring Range indicated is for steel. Actual range for other materials will
vary based upon the material’s sonic velocity and attenuation.
